Introduction to Lost Wax Casting

Lost wax casting, also known as investment casting, is a manufacturing method where a wax model is coated with refractory material to form a mold. Once the mold hardens, the wax is melted away and molten metal is poured into the cavity to create a precise replica of the original design.

The Step-by-Step Lost Wax Casting Process

The lost wax casting process can be divided into several critical steps:

  • Wax Pattern Creation: A detailed wax model is sculpted or produced using injection molding.
  • Assembly: Multiple wax patterns can be attached to a central wax sprue to form a tree-like structure for batch casting.
  • Investment: The wax assembly is dipped in ceramic slurry and coated with fine sand to build a strong mold.
  • Wax Removal: The mold is heated in a kiln to melt and remove the wax, leaving a hollow ceramic shell.
  • Metal Pouring: Molten metal is poured into the pre-heated mold under gravity, vacuum, or centrifugal force.
  • Cooling and Removal: After solidification, the ceramic mold is broken, revealing the metal casting.
  • Finishing: The cast parts are cut from the sprue, polished, and undergo any necessary machining or coating.

Advantages of Lost Wax Casting

Lost wax casting offers several distinct benefits, making it indispensable in modern manufacturing:

  • High Precision: Produces intricate parts with tight tolerances.
  • Material Flexibility: Works with a wide range of metals and alloys.
  • Design Freedom: Capable of creating complex geometries impossible with traditional machining.
  • Minimal Material Waste: The exact amount of metal is used, reducing costs.
  • Consistency: Ideal for small-batch production of identical components.

Applications Across Industries

Lost wax casting is widely adopted across multiple sectors due to its precision and versatility. Some key industries include:

  • Aerospace: Producing high-performance turbine blades and engine components.
  • Automotive: Manufacturing gears, valves, and intricate engine parts.
  • Medical: Creating surgical instruments, prosthetics, and dental implants.
  • Jewelry: Crafting detailed rings, pendants, and artistic pieces.
  • Industrial Machinery: Casting durable machine components with complex shapes.

Common Challenges and Solutions

Despite its advantages, lost wax casting presents certain challenges. Understanding and addressing them is critical:

  • Wax Pattern Distortion: Use high-quality wax and maintain temperature controls during production.
  • Mold Cracking: Ensure proper drying and controlled firing schedules.
  • Porosity in Castings: Optimize metal temperature and pouring technique.
  • Surface Imperfections: Employ proper finishing and polishing methods.

Innovations and Modern Techniques

Modern lost wax casting combines traditional methods with advanced technology:

  • 3D Printing Wax Patterns: Allows faster production and highly intricate designs.
  • Vacuum and Centrifugal Casting: Reduces porosity and improves metal flow.
  • Advanced Ceramic Materials: Increases mold durability and heat resistance.
  • Automation: Enhances efficiency, reduces labor costs, and improves consistency.

FAQ About Lost Wax Casting

What metals can be used in lost wax casting?
Common metals include bronze, brass, aluminum, steel, and precious metals like gold and silver.
How precise is lost wax casting?
Dimensional accuracy can reach ±0.1mm depending on the part size and material.
Is lost wax casting suitable for mass production?
Yes, it is ideal for small to medium batch production, and advancements have enabled larger-scale production as well.
Why is it called "lost wax"?
The term comes from the fact that the wax model is melted and "lost" during the mold-making process.
